The Extreme Way of the Cross.
This is the ninth time that Polish parishes in the GTA have participated in the EDK. As is tradition, participants gathered at St. Casimir Parish in Toronto, from where, after Mass, they set out on a path leading to St. Eugene Parish in Brampton. Every year, dozens of pilgrims complete this nearly 40-kilometer route.

“I Am the Immaculate Conception” is a feature-length documentary from 2024 directed by Michał Kondrat, which explores the phenomenon of the Immaculate Conception and the role of Mary. The film combines interviews with experts from Poland, the United States, and France with dramatizations of Gospel scenes . The film explains the apparitions and Mary’s significance in the plan of salvation.
And it was this film that parishioners and guests of St. Stanislaus Parish in Hamilton had the opportunity to watch. The projection was organized by the parish priest, Fr. Marian Gil, with the participation of the director, who spoke about the film and its production after the projection and answered questions from the audience. This is not Mr. Michał Kondrat’s first visit to Canada to promote his films. He is the creator of such well-known films as *Two Crowns*, a story about St. Maximilian Kolbe; *Love and Mercy*, about St. Faustina; and *Purgatory*, based on the visions of Fulla Horak, as well as many other productions.

Praying the Stations of the Cross with St. Eugene
To honor St. Eugene’s transformative Good Friday experience and celebrate the bicentenary of the Congregation, we are pleased to publish Stations of the Cross with St. Eugene.
On Good Friday in 1807, during the adoration of the Cross, St. Eugene de Mazenod came face-to-face with Christ’s love and goodness. He later wrote of this moment, “My soul was longing for its ultimate goal, God, the unique good whose loss I deeply felt.”

This work is the fruit of a collaborative journey within the Oblate family, featuring particular contributions from Mary Tyrrell, Dawn Benbow, Fr. Michael Hughes, and Fr. Lorcan O’Reilly.
Whether used for individual reflection or communal prayer, these Stations invite a personal meditation on Jesus’ journey to the Cross. Our hope is that all who pray them will, like St. Eugene, come face-to-face with the profound love of God in this present moment.
